8. Here you go
Thu Apr 25, 2019, 07:29 AM
Apr 2019

"A spokesperson for former President Barack Obama told NBC News that he "has long said that selecting Joe Biden as his running mate in 2008 was one of the best decisions he ever made."

"He relied on the Vice President’s knowledge, insight, and judgment throughout both campaigns and the entire presidency," the spokesperson continued. "The two forged a special bond over the last 10 years and remain close today.”
